Transponder Keys
Remember the days when a visit to the hardware store was all required to replace lost car keys? However, today, losing your chipped car keys could trigger a whole new set of worries especially if you own an automobile equipped with a transponder key. Transponder keys (also called "chip keys") have a microchip embedded in the head of the plastic car key that emits a radio frequency signal when inserted into the ignition cylinder. This signal contains the unique "password" of your vehicle, and your car's computer makes sure it is correct before you start your car.
This means that a transponder keys can only be duplicated by a skilled automotive locksmith who has access to the latest equipment. This is the reason it is often cheaper to employ a professional rather than go to a car dealer and pay more for this service.
While transponder keys are an excellent security measure, they're not a complete solution. In fact, thieves are able to take cars through a technique known as hot wiring, which involves connecting an electric wire from the back of the vehicle's engine to the ignition system via the ignition cylinder. Therefore, even if you possess a transponder key it is important to lock your doors and be aware of the location you place your car.
How do you know if your key is a transponder key?
You can discern by looking at the head of your key to determine if it's a transponder key. The majority of car makers embed transponder chips in the head of their keys. You can also check the owner's manual to find out if your car has a transponder chip.
The top of a normal transponder is made of plastic. It resembles keys made of metal. This top houses the transponder, which is used in a variety of cutting styles, including the standard cut as seen in the above picture as well as a laser cut or a tibbe type key that is used by Jaguars and a few Ford models.
